I bought two window express window controllers and they both don't perform as advertised. Maybe I am doing something wrong during installation or operation? Has anyone else had this issue with an OB?
You may need to swap the power at the switches - the paragon ones have 2 versions - only the reversed polarity ones work without modification in a 928.
However if you swap the input wires to the window switches and swap the motor connections they will work.
Swapping the motor wires over is easy (at the motor). For the switches you can swap on the switch (solder) or at the connector in the console (swap terminals)...
Swap the Red/Black wire with the Brown wire.
These rely on 12v on the motor terminals at rest for the electronics power supply - on a 928 that doesn't exist unless you swap the wiring. In this case the switches work (they are ~direct) but the express features don't. I had posted a tech note on this on the Paragon Website - later they seemed to offer a negative powered (928 specific) unit for a while - not sure they still have it... most cars are wired the other way around - where at rest the motors have battery/system voltage on both terminals.
